I want to apply the hilbert transform for the gray scale image. The hilbert function in signal processing toolbox is applied to the time series signal in one dimension. But i want it for 2D image

Note: hilbert() will accept 2D arrays on input, but it will only apply the transform to the columns.

2D fft relies upon fft being composeable along the 2 directions. I see that hilbert is order 4, so I am concerned that if you were to try hilbert(hilbert(M).').' as you might with fft, that the double phase-change would give undesirable effects. The math is not at all obvious to me.
I wonder if -hilbert(hilbert(M).').' might happen to be correct? But that is speculation.
